BUT THEN ONE DAY the king's daughter, the princess, wasgoing to have a birthday, and the king wanted to celebrate itin a special way.
"I want fireworks!" he said.
"Yes, sire. A good idea," said his first adviser.
"Yes indeed, sire. A very good idea," said his secondadviser.
"Oh yes, great sire! A very, very good idea," said histhird adviser.
"Uh, where will we get them, sire?" asked his fourthadviser, who was never too popular around the court (but hisdowager aunt was a good friend of the queen, so the king kepthim about, despite his habit of asking uncomfortablequestions).
"The man who used to manufacture fireworks died some tenyears ago," he explained, "and he never trained anyone to takehis place. This is why there have been no fireworks displays inrecent years."
"We shall simply have to get them," said the king,"because I want them."
"Yes," said the first adviser.
"We shall simply have to get them," said the second.
